Well-known actor, producer, and politician Kamal Haasan expressed his deep sorrow following the tragic death of Wing Commander Namansh Syal, who lost his life in a fighter jet crash during a demonstration at the Dubai Air Show.

Taking to his X account, Kamal Haasan shared his condolences, stating, “Deeply saddened by the tragic loss of Wing Commander Namansh Syal, who gave his life while showcasing the pride of our Indian Air Force, the Tejas. A brave son of India taken far too soon. My heartfelt condolences to his family and loved ones. India stands with you in this moment of immeasurable grief.”

For those unfamiliar, the accident took place during the biennial Dubai Air Show, one of the largest aviation exhibitions globally.

The Indian Air Force, which Wing Commander Syal was representing, released a statement saying, “An IAF Tejas aircraft met with an accident during an aerial display at the Dubai Air Show today. The pilot sustained fatal injuries in the accident. IAF deeply regrets the loss of life and stands firmly with the bereaved family in this time of grief.”

Additionally, they announced that a court of inquiry has been established to investigate the cause of the crash.

This incident marks the second crash involving a Tejas aircraft, with the first occurring in 2024 near Jaisalmer.

The LCA Tejas is a 4.5-generation, all-weather, multi-role fighter aircraft designed for offensive air support, close combat, and ground attack missions. It is also capable of conducting maritime operations.
